Output f3c59dba78d17629ea0375151bbb7cfd39fdc7023806c8759805ab77887e4eae:77

value
74084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ad4c7fc5c95eb8af94966b79b8da5dca71faa156 OP_EQUAL
address
3HVLTyuJgGQkQ3Ru7uykfE65WDyiqZ3Piv
transaction
f3c59dba78d17629ea0375151bbb7cfd39fdc7023806c8759805ab77887e4eae
spent
true